Trump’s ‘white genocide’ claims ignore the reality of life and crime in South Africa

Trump’s ‘white genocide’ claims ignore the reality of life and crime in South Africa

US president intoned ‘death, death, death’ as he waved articles purporting to show violence against white minority

It was an ambush crafted straight from a reality-TV playbook. The Oval Office meeting with South Africa’s president, Cyril Ramaphosa, started with exchanges of pleasantries, before Donald Trump shouted “turn the lights down” and a video was played to support his false claims that white South African farmers are being murdered for their race.

Ramaphosa came prepared with champion white South African golfers Ernie Els and Retief Goosen, whom the golf-mad Trump referred to as “friends”, as well as South Africa’s richest person, Johann Rupert.
